Story summary
- On March 8, 1983, President Ronald Reagan delivered a pivotal speech to the National Association of Evangelicals in Orlando, Florida, labeling the Soviet Union an "evil empire." This declaration underscored the ideological divide of the Cold War, framing the conflict as a struggle between good and evil, and rejecting the idea of equal blame for the ongoing nuclear arms race.
